The lahar backed up Coldwater Creek for more than a mile (1.6km), damming the creek and its tributary South Fork Coldwater Creek to a height of 180 feet (55m). The landslide dam forming Coldwater Lake was closely monitored until 1998, when its stability was no longer deemed a serious concern. Coldwater Lake is a barrier lake on the border of Cowlitz County and Skamania County, Washington in the United States. Volcano observatories | The collapse of the north face of Mount St. Helens on May 18, 1980, and the debris avalanche that resulted blocked outflow from Spirit Lake and Coldwater and South Fork Castle Creeks.
